Initial Assessment
Upon arrival, our technician will conduct a thorough assessment of the affected area to find out the extent of the damage. This involves inspecting the property, identifying the source of the water, and evaluating the damage to walls, floors, and other structures. Accurate assessment, every time. No surprises. Water Extraction
Next, our team will begin the process of water extraction using state-of-the-art equipment, including truck-mounted pumps and wet vacuums.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water is removed, our team will turn their attention to drying and dehumidifying the affected area. Sanitizing and Cleaning
With the drying and dehumidification process complete, our team will sanitize and clean the affected area to remove any remaining debris, bacteria, or other contaminants. Multi-Family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Visible water stains on walls or floors. | Yes | No | DIY-friendly and can be fixed with basic cleaning supplies. |
| Warped or buckled floors. | No | Yes | May need specialized equipment and expertise to fix. |
| Mold or mildew growth. | No | Yes | Can be hazardous to health and needs professional removal. |
| Unexplained electrical issues. | No | Yes | May show underlying water damage and needs professional inspection. |
| Visible water damage to structural elements. | No | Yes | May need specialized equipment and expertise to fix. |
| Large or complex water damage restoration projects. | No | Yes | Needs professional expertise and equipment to ensure thorough and safe restoration. |
